Technology Behind HSR Topaz
The technology that powers HSR Topaz is a blend of modern engineering principles and cutting-edge innovations. Here are some key aspects:
1. Maglev Technology
HSR Topaz utilizes magnetic levitation (maglev) technology, allowing trains to float above the tracks, drastically reducing friction and enabling higher speeds.
2. Advanced Signaling Systems
To ensure safety and efficiency, HSR Topaz features sophisticated signaling systems that communicate with the trains in real-time.
3. Energy Efficiency
The system is designed to be energy-efficient, employing regenerative braking systems that convert kinetic energy back into usable energy.
